Liverpool is a city located in the North West of England and is a major port and the sixth-largest city in the UK. A rich history and culture, with its maritime heritage being particularly prominent. The city was home to the Beatles, who became one of the most influential bands of all time. It also has two Premier League football teams: Everton and Liverpool FC. The latter are one of Europe's most successful clubs, having won numerous trophies over their long history. In addition to its sporting success, Liverpool is known for its vibrant nightlife and music scene as well as its many museums and galleries which attract tourists from around the world each year. Its waterfront area offers stunning views across Merseyside while nearby attractions such as Chester Zoo provide further entertainment options for visitors to enjoy during their stay in this great British city.
